- (a) Frequency of bills. The utility shall issue bills monthly unless otherwise authorized by the commission or unless service is for less than one month. Bills shall list all charges due.
(b) Billing information.
- (1) The utility shall provide free to the customer a breakdown of local service charges at the time the service is initially installed or modified and upon request.
- (2) Customer billing sent through the United States mail shall be sent in an envelope.
(c) Bill content.
- (1) A notice shall be included on the customer's bill of the customer's right to a free annual or monthly itemized breakdown of all local service charges. The itemized breakdown may be on the customer's bill or sent by separate mailing.
- (2) If the utility is billing the customer for services from another service provider, the bill shall identify the service provider and provide a toll-free number to call to resolve disputes or obtain information.
- (3) The information required by this paragraph shall be arranged to allow the customer to readily compute the bill with the information provided.
(4) Each customer's bill shall include but not be limited to:
- (A) the billing period;
- (B) the due date of the bill, as specified in §26.27 of this title (relating to Bill Payment and Adjustments);
- (C) each applicable telephone number and/or account number;
- (D) the total amount due for features and services;
(E) the subtotal for basic local telecommunications service;
- (i) if expanded calling scope services are mandatory, charges for the service shall be included in the subtotal for basic local service; or
- (ii) if expanded calling scope service is optional, the incremental charges for the service shall be included in the subtotal for optional features;
- (F) the sub-total for all optional features or services included in the bill;
- (G) any tax, fee, or charge mandated by a federal, state, or local governmental agency that is to be specifically collected from customers;
- (H) itemized long distance charges;
- (I) any amount owed under a written guarantee contract provided the guarantor was previously notified in writing by the utility as required by §26.24 of this title (relating to Credit Requirements and Deposits);
- (J) lease payments, including applicable sales taxes, for customer premises equipment owned by the carrier as part of its nonregulated operations or owned by another entity, which are clearly distinguished from charges for regulated services; and
- (K) explanations of any abbreviations, symbols, or acronyms used that identify specific charges.
- (d) Record retention. Each utility shall maintain monthly billing records for each account for at least two years after the date the bill is mailed. The billing records shall contain sufficient data to reconstruct a customer's billing for a given month. Copies of a customer's billing records may be obtained by that customer upon request.
- (e) Prepaid Local Telephone Service. To the extent any provisions of this section are applied to customers subscribing to Prepaid Local Telephone Service and are inconsistent with the rates, terms, and conditions of §26.29 of this title (relating to Prepaid Local Telephone Service), the provisions of §26.29 of this title shall apply.
